Easy to Fold
If you're short on storage space, a treadmill that folds with an inclined slope is the best choice. These compact machines are simple to store and can be stored in a small space. Some models have wheels that allow you to move them around the home.
Some treadmills that fold may have a smaller running surface that is not big enough for most runners. Others offer a spacious and comfortable running surface. If you're planning on running on a treadmill, choose one with a deck that is at minimum 20 inches wide and 55 inches long. This will allow you to walk with ease and comfort.
When selecting a foldable treadmill, check how it is easy to fold and lock the deck into its place. Some models require you to lift and secure the deck with your legs, which could be difficult for people with smaller legs or those with back issues. Also, make sure that the treadmill has a shock system that allows the deck to drop to the ground when released.
Another important aspect to think about when looking for a treadmill that folds is the display screen. It will clearly display your progress in terms such as speed of distance, calories burned, and the incline. In addition, it should include an emergency stop button that shuts down the machine immediately in case of an emergency.
Most folding treadmills come with many different programs to suit different fitness levels. You can select from pre-programmed workouts and manual incline adjustments and heart rate monitoring to get the results you desire. Some treadmills also come with tablets holders and allow you to stream other content on the internet using the app.
Certain treadmills are more expensive than others, however the extra features are worth it for many people. Take into consideration your budget and lifestyle before buying a folding treadmill that has an incline. In general, you'll pay more for a treadmill folding with more advanced features and greater speeds. You can still find an excellent folding treadmill for an affordable cost.

When you are storing your treadmill, ensure you do so in a location that avoids extreme heat and cold. Pick a spot that is clean, is away from direct sunlight and has ample air circulation. A treadmill cover is helpful to shield the treadmill from dust and other debris. It is also recommended to clean your treadmill before and after every use, and lubricate the moving parts periodically. This will ensure that your treadmill runs smoothly and extend its life span.
